Gadgetism.org > Imation Releases 4gb Variant of its Portable, Secure USB Drive

[Mobility Site] Released in September, the Imation MicroHD was available as a 2gb USB device with 128bit data encryption, shock resistant harddrive, and good price-point. They have now updated their product page to reflect a 4gb version of the same product.
